Message type: E = Error
Message class: UA_FORMULA - Formula Editor Messages
Message number: 020
Message text: Internal currency translation error - formula was not evaluated

- Internal currency translation error - formula was not evaluated ?The SAP error message UA_FORMULA020, which indicates an "Internal currency translation error - formula was not evaluated," typically arises during the execution of a currency translation process in SAP, particularly in the context of Universal Allocations or similar financial processes. This error suggests that there is an issue with the formula used for currency translation, which prevents it from being evaluated correctly.
Causes:
- Incorrect Formula Configuration: The formula used for currency translation may be incorrectly defined or configured, leading to evaluation issues.
- Missing or Incorrect Data: Required data for the currency translation may be missing or incorrect, such as exchange rates or relevant currency keys.
- Currency Settings: The settings for currencies in the system may not be properly configured, leading to inconsistencies.
- Technical Issues: There may be underlying technical issues in the SAP system, such as bugs or inconsistencies in the data model.
Solutions:
Check Formula Configuration:
- Review the formula used for currency translation in the relevant configuration settings. Ensure that it is correctly defined and that all necessary components are included.
- Validate that the formula syntax is correct and adheres to SAP's requirements.
Verify Data Integrity:
- Ensure that all necessary data for the currency translation is available and accurate. This includes checking exchange rates, currency keys, and any other relevant parameters.
- Run consistency checks on the data to identify any discrepancies.
Review Currency Settings:
- Check the currency settings in the SAP system to ensure that they are correctly configured. This includes verifying that all currencies involved in the translation are properly defined in the system.
